The Mexican Constitution of 1917 outlined the obligation of companies to pay for illnesses or incidents connected to the place of work. In addition it described social safety given that the institution to administer the correct of workers, but only until 1943 was the Mexican Social Safety Institute produced (IMSS[29]). Since then, IMSS manages the Operate Hazards Insurance in a very vertically built-in trend: registration of workers and corporations, assortment, classification of dangers and events, and health-related and rehabilitation services.
